| Extensiv | Legacy | 3PL Warehouse Manager | Warehouse Management | SCM | n/a | 2019 | 2019 | In 2019, Brilliant Fulfillment implemented 3PL Warehouse Manager from Extensiv as its Warehouse Management platform to standardize fulfillment and inventory operations after a year of running the warehouse on spreadsheets and single-point tools. The deployment targeted fulfillment operations for health and beauty clients and was led by the company IT team with operational ownership from the CTO and operations managers. 3PL Warehouse Manager was configured to automate core Warehouse Management capabilities including inventory control, order management, pick and pack workflows, barcode-based tasking, and shipment orchestration. Configuration emphasized operational workflows over paper processes, with WMS-driven task assignment and cycle counting to replace manual spreadsheets and ad hoc transaction logs. Operational coverage included primary warehouse floor operations and associated fulfillment functions, with the system in active use as Brilliant Fulfillment scaled physical footprint and staffing. The company rapidly outgrew its initial 1,000 square foot site and expanded warehouse space repeatedly, while headcount and operational capacity scaled in parallel. Governance and rollout were managed internally by IT in partnership with operations, establishing standardized fulfillment procedures, training for floor staff, and centralized inventory governance under the WMS. Outcomes reported by the customer included rapid order volume growth of 175 percent in the first year after go live, 141 percent growth the following year, a cumulative 794 percent increase from the first year, consistent doubling of warehouse size year over year, and a fourfold increase in employee headcount. |
